THE HON'BLE SRI JUSTICE S.V. BHATT WRIT PETITION No.29767 of 2017 ORDER:

Heard Mr. P. Bhanu Prakash, for petitioner and learned Assistant Government Pleader for Respondent Nos. 1 to 3. The learned Assistant Government Pleader, on instructions, submits that the Complaint dt. 31.07.2017 in fact has been received and preliminary enquiry as laid down by Lalitha Kumari v Government of U.P and others1 was undertaken and the enquiry revealed that the grievance brought out is civil in nature. He further submits that respondent No.3 will inform the petitioner within two we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this Order. Statement is placed on record.

Accordingly, this Writ Petition is dismissed and the petitioner is given liberty to work out his remedies against such communication in accordance with law.

Miscellaneous petitions, if any, pending in this case shall stand disposed of.
